## Step 4: Swap in the Validator Plugin Registry

Heads up, release crew: Veldspar 3.0 replaces the hardcoded validator list with the new plugin registry. Old inline validators still work but log deprecation warnings, so don't panic at the noise. Before tagging the release, confirm the registry settings match what staging ran last week. The current values are as follows.

service settings:
ralael:
  pin: 7453
  tenant: zorath
  seal: seal_087806e4
  metrics_host: metrics.ralael.paliqworks.example
  standby_team: fraath
  escalation: praok-istiel
  nonce: 10e083

Handover: Slimcrate image work, from Dara to Olen. The base image for the Quillbox API is now multi-stage; final layer dropped from 1.2 GB to 180 MB. Support may see older tags in the registry until the purge job runs Friday. The signing vault for the purge job unlocks with the passphrase below.

strongbox words: druath-quenael

## Q3 Cash-Flow Forecast (Managers Only)

The Q3 forecast for Brellick Systems assumes collections improve to 52 days DSO, driven by the new invoicing cadence introduced in May. Operating inflows are projected at a modest 4% lift over Q2, while outflows include the one-off Harlow Street fit-out. Margin of error remains wide due to the pending Veltran renewal. Finance should treat line items as provisional until month-end close. The following note summarises what this means for our plans.

confidential, kahog-bawif: The northern region missed its Pramir quota by 20.0 percent last quarter. Casaxek Freight plans to lower the Fraion list price by 41.5 percent in December. The finance team signed off on a budget of $236.4 million for Project Druius. The renewal with Fenysix Partners closes at $91.3 million a year, 2.1 percent below the last contract.

**Ticket: Staging purge job hard-deleting orders**

Staging env for Crateline is misconfigured. The soft-delete flag isn't set, so the nightly purge job is hard-deleting rows from the orders table instead of tombstoning them. New folks: soft delete means we set `deleted_at`, nothing gets dropped. Fix is two lines in .env. First, set the soft-delete mode flag per the wiki. Second, the purge worker needs its service credential to run at all; add that on the next line:

vault entry, fadup-tagag: RELAY_SECRET8=2fd92179